Understanding Chinese Radicals Before You Start

Imagine you encounter an unfamiliar Chinese character. It looks like a tangle of strokes with no obvious entry point. Where do you even begin? The answer lies in finding the radical, a smaller component hidden inside that character acting as a semantic key. Learning how to find the radical of a Chinese character gives you a reliable method to decode meaning and look up any character in a dictionary, even one you have never seen before.

What Is a Chinese Radical and Why Does It Matter

So what is a Chinese radical? In simple terms, it is the core component within a character that hints at meaning and serves as a classification tag. The Chinese term for it is 部首 (bushou), literally meaning "section head," because it determines which section a character belongs to in a dictionary. Every Chinese character has one and only one radical assigned to it for indexing purposes.

Chinese radicals primarily do two things for you. First, they provide a semantic clue. Characters containing the water radical (氵) like 河 (river), 湖 (lake), and 洗 (to wash) all relate to liquid. Characters with the hand radical (扌) like 打 (to hit) and 推 (to push) connect to actions performed with hands. Second, radicals enable dictionary lookup when you do not know a character's pronunciation, giving you a structured path to find it among thousands of entries.

Radicals are the semantic anchors that categorize every Chinese character, turning a seemingly chaotic writing system into a navigable, structured library.

The Kangxi System and Modern Radical Sets

How many Chinese radicals are there? The standard answer traces back to the Kangxi Dictionary, published in 1716, which organized all characters under 214 radicals. This Kangxi radicals system became the foundation that dictionaries worldwide still reference. The original classification work actually started in the 2nd century CE when the scholar Xu Shen grouped characters under 540 radicals, but the Kangxi edition streamlined that number into a more practical set.

Modern dictionaries sometimes trim the list further. The most recent edition of the Xiandai Hanyu Cidian, for example, uses 201 radicals. Simplified Chinese character sets may adjust certain radical forms, but the underlying logic remains the same. You do not need to memorize all 214 before you start identifying radicals in the wild.

What you need instead is a repeatable decision-tree method, a step-by-step process you can apply to any unfamiliar character regardless of whether you recognize its radical on sight. The chinese radical definition stays constant across systems: it is the component chosen to index and classify a character by meaning category. The steps ahead will teach you exactly how to isolate that component by reading a character's structure, checking expected positions, and separating meaning from sound.

Step 1 Identify the Character Structure Type

Every Chinese character falls into one of a handful of spatial configurations. Recognizing which configuration you are looking at is the fastest way to narrow down where the radical hides. Think of it like reading a map: before you search for a street, you need to know which district you are in.

Single-Component Characters That Are Their Own Radical

Some characters cannot be broken down into smaller meaningful parts. They are the atomic units of the writing system. Characters like 山 (mountain), 火 (fire), and 田 (field) started as simple pictographs thousands of years ago and remain indivisible today. When you encounter a radical character like this, the identification task is already done: the character itself is its radical.

You will find these single-component characters scattered across any chinese character list aimed at beginners. They also serve as the building blocks that combine to form more complex compounds. Recognizing them on sight saves you from overthinking, because there is no hidden radical to hunt for.

Compound Character Structures You Must Recognize

Most characters you encounter in the wild are compounds, meaning two or more components occupy distinct spatial positions within the same square frame. The structural patterns of Chinese characters are limited and predictable. Once you identify the layout, you immediately know which zones to check for the chinese character radical.

Here are the four main structural types with an example for each:

  • Left-right (⿰) - Two components side by side. Example: 明 (bright) = 日 + 月
  • Top-bottom (⿱) - One component stacked above another. Example: 想 (to think) = 相 + 心
  • Enclosing (⿴ / ⿵ / ⿸ / ⿺) - One component wraps around another. Example: 国 (country) = 囗 enclosing 玉
  • Three-part (⿲ / ⿳) - Three components arranged horizontally or vertically. Example: 做 (to do) = 亻+ 古 + 攵

The left-right and top-bottom patterns account for the vast majority of radical chinese characters you will encounter. A radical chart organized by structure type can help you visualize these patterns, but the real skill is training your eye to spot the layout instantly when you meet an unfamiliar character.

You can think of this structural awareness as a chinese character tree: the trunk is the whole character, and the branches split according to spatial arrangement. Every compound divides along predictable seams. Identifying those seams is the prerequisite for the next step, which answers a more precise question: given the structure type, exactly which position does the radical typically occupy?

Step 2 Learn Where Radicals Appear by Position

Structure type tells you how a character is divided. Position rules tell you which piece to grab. Radicals in Chinese follow predictable placement patterns tied directly to the character's spatial layout, and learning these patterns turns radical identification from guesswork into a quick visual scan.

Left-Right Characters and the Left-Side Rule

The single most useful rule for finding a radical in Chinese is this: in left-right compound characters, the radical almost always sits on the left. The right component typically serves as the phonetic hint. You will see this pattern in characters like 说 (to speak), where the speech radical 讠 occupies the left side, or 河 (river), where the water radical 氵 sits on the left while 可 provides the pronunciation clue.

This left-side rule holds for the majority of left-right compounds, making it your default assumption whenever you spot a character split vertically down the middle. However, exceptions exist. Some mandarin radicals appear on the right side instead. The knife radical 刂 shows up on the right in characters like 到 (to arrive) and 刻 (to carve). The city radical 阝 sits on the right in 都 (city/all) and 部 (section). When you encounter a right-side radical, it is usually one of a small, memorizable set.

Top-Bottom and Enclosing Position Patterns

For top-bottom characters, the radical is more often on top. The grass radical 艹 crowns characters like 花 (flower) and 茶 (tea). The rain radical 雨 sits above in 雪 (snow) and 雷 (thunder). Yet bottom-position radicals are common too: 心 anchors the bottom of 想 (to think), and 灬 (the fire variant) sits beneath 热 (hot). Top-bottom structures require a bit more judgment than left-right ones.

Enclosing characters follow a straightforward principle: the outer frame is the radical. In 国 (country), the enclosure radical 囗 wraps around the interior. In 道 (road), the walking radical 辶 sweeps along the left and bottom. Radicals in mandarin enclosing structures are easy to spot because they visually dominate the character's perimeter.

The following radical table summarizes these position patterns at a glance:

Structure TypeTypical Radical PositionExample CharacterRadical
Left-rightLeft side河 (river)氵 (water)
Left-right (exception)Right side到 (arrive)刂 (knife)
Top-bottomTop花 (flower)艹 (grass)
Top-bottom (exception)Bottom想 (think)心 (heart)
EnclosingOuter frame国 (country)囗 (enclosure)
WrappingLeft-bottom wrap道 (road)辶 (walk)

Use this table of radicals as a quick-reference cheat sheet. When you face an unfamiliar character, identify the structure, check the expected position, and you will land on the correct radical most of the time. The exceptions are few enough to memorize individually.

Position rules get you to the right component, but there is a catch: many radicals do not look the same when squeezed into a specific slot. A radical crammed onto the left side or tucked along the bottom often changes shape entirely, which is exactly why the next step matters.

Step 3 Recognize Radicals That Change Shape

Here is where many learners hit a wall. You know the position rules, you can spot the structure type, and yet the component sitting in the expected radical slot looks nothing like any radical you have studied. That is because many of the most common Chinese radicals disguise themselves when squeezed into a specific position. The standalone form you memorized from a radical chart transforms into a compressed, abbreviated, or entirely redrawn variant once it shares space with another component.

This shape-shifting is not random. It follows consistent rules tied to position, and once you learn the major transformations, you will stop second-guessing yourself every time a familiar radical appears in unfamiliar clothing.

Common Radicals That Transform on the Left Side

The left slot in a left-right character is narrow. Radicals crammed into that space get squeezed horizontally, and several of them adopt entirely different stroke configurations to fit. Consider 水 (water). As a standalone character it has four strokes spreading outward. On the left side of a compound, it becomes 氵, three short dots stacked vertically. You see this in 河 (river), 洗 (wash), and 湖 (lake). If you only recognize the full 水 form, you will never connect 氵 to water meaning.

The same logic applies to 人 (person). Standing alone, it is two strokes forming an inverted V. Tucked onto the left, it becomes 亻, a single vertical stroke with a short leftward tick. Characters like 他 (he), 你 (you), and 做 (to do) all carry this variant. The meaning of chinese radicals stays intact through the transformation: 亻 still signals "person" just as clearly as 人 does, once you know to look for it.

The heart radical 心 undergoes a similar compression. On the left side it becomes 忄, three strokes arranged vertically. You will find it in 忙 (busy), 情 (emotion), and 快 (fast/happy). Meanwhile, the speech radical 言 shrinks to 讠 in simplified Chinese, appearing in 说 (speak) and 话 (speech). These left-side variants are among the most common chinese radicals you will encounter in daily reading.

Bottom and Right Position Variant Forms

Position changes on the bottom and right produce their own set of transformations. The fire radical 火 flattens into four dots 灬 when it sits beneath another component. Characters like 热 (hot), 照 (shine), and 煮 (cook) all carry this bottom variant. If you are scanning the bottom of a character and see four evenly spaced dots, think fire.

On the right side, 刀 (knife) stretches into 刂, a vertical stroke with a hook. You will spot it in 到 (arrive), 刻 (carve), and 别 (separate). The radical 130 simplified, which represents 肉 (flesh/meat), takes the form 月 when it appears as a component, making it visually identical to the moon radical. Context and chinese radical meanings help you distinguish them: body-related characters like 脑 (brain) and 腿 (leg) use the flesh variant, while time-related characters use the actual moon radical.

The table below maps the most important transformations you need to internalize:

Standalone FormVariant FormPositionMeaningExample Characters
水 (shuǐ)LeftWater河, 洗, 湖
人 (ren)LeftPerson他, 你, 做
心 (xīn)LeftHeart/mind忙, 情, 快
手 (shǒu)LeftHand打, 推, 拉
言 (yan)LeftSpeech说, 话, 语
火 (huǒ)BottomFire热, 照, 煮
刀 (dāo)RightKnife到, 刻, 别
足 (zu)LeftFoot跑, 踢, 跳

You do not need to memorize every variant across all radicals mandarin learners might encounter. Focus on these high-frequency transformations first. They cover the vast majority of compound characters in everyday text. Once your eye learns to connect 氵 back to 水 and 忄 back to 心 automatically, identifying radicals becomes dramatically faster.

Recognizing variant forms solves the visual puzzle, but it raises a deeper question. In a character with two components that both look like they could carry meaning, how do you determine which one is the actual radical and which one is just hinting at pronunciation? That distinction is the key to handling the roughly 80% of Chinese characters built on a meaning-plus-sound logic.

Step 4 Separate the Semantic Radical From the Phonetic Component

Roughly 80% of all Chinese characters are phono-semantic compounds, built from exactly two functional pieces: one that carries meaning and one that hints at pronunciation. The semantic piece is your radical. The phonetic piece is everything else. Telling them apart is the single most important skill for identifying chinese character radicals in real reading situations.

How Phono-Semantic Compounds Are Organized

The logic behind these compounds is surprisingly straightforward. Ancient writers needed to represent a spoken word in writing, so they combined a component related to the word's meaning category with a component that already had a similar sound. The result is a character where one half tells you what general topic it belongs to and the other half tells you roughly how to say it.

Take 洋 (yang, ocean). The left component 氵 signals water, placing the character in the liquid meaning category. The right component 羊 (yang, sheep) has nothing to do with oceans, but its chinese pronunciation matches the target word. The sound radical meaning split is clean: 氵 equals meaning, 羊 equals sound. The radical is 氵.

This pattern repeats across thousands of characters. The chinese character semantic component anchors the character to a meaning family, while the phonetic component acts as a pronunciation tag borrowed from an unrelated word. Once you internalize this division, you stop seeing random strokes and start seeing a two-part code.

Worked Examples Separating Meaning From Sound

Let's walk through the identification process on a left-right compound first, then a top-bottom compound.

Example 1: 请 (qing, to invite/please)

  1. Identify the structure: left-right compound. Two components sit side by side.
  2. Split the character into its components: 讠 on the left, 青 (qing, green/blue) on the right.
  3. Check which component relates to meaning: 讠 is the speech radical, and asking or inviting someone involves speaking. This connects logically to the character's meaning.
  4. Check which component relates to sound: 青 is pronounced qing, matching the character's pronunciation almost exactly.
  5. Confirm the radical: 讠 carries the semantic load, so it is the radical.

The phonetic component 青 appears in an entire family of characters that share similar chinese pronunciation: 清 (qing, clear), 情 (qing, emotion), 晴 (qing, sunny). Each pairs 青 with a different semantic radical that shifts the meaning category, water for 清, heart for 情, sun for 晴, while the sound stays consistent.

Example 2: 花 (hua, flower)

  1. Identify the structure: top-bottom compound. One component sits above the other.
  2. Split the character into its components: 艹 on top, 化 (hua, to change) on the bottom.
  3. Check which component relates to meaning: 艹 is the grass/plant radical. Flowers are plants, so this connection is direct.
  4. Check which component relates to sound: 化 is pronounced hua, closely matching the character's pronunciation.
  5. Confirm the radical: 艹 provides the semantic anchor, making it the radical.

Notice the pattern across both examples. The radical connects to the character's meaning category, and the other component echoes the character's sound. When you encounter unfamiliar chinese characters radicals, ask yourself two questions: which piece relates to what this word means, and which piece sounds like the word itself? The one tied to meaning is your radical.

Understanding chinese radicals and meanings through this lens transforms radical identification from memorization into deduction. You do not need to have every radical pre-loaded in memory. You just need to recognize the meaning-sound split and ask which component carries the semantic weight. Of course, this clean division assumes you can confidently identify both components and test them against known meanings and sounds. What happens when neither component is obvious, or when both seem to carry meaning? That is where a structured decision-tree method becomes essential.

Step 5 Apply the Decision-Tree Method to Find Any Radical

The previous steps gave you individual tools: structure recognition, position rules, variant forms, and the meaning-sound split. Individually, each tool handles a slice of the problem. Combined into a single repeatable sequence, they become a mental algorithm you can run against any unfamiliar character. Think of it as a flowchart you carry in your head, one that works whether you are staring at a paper dictionary or puzzling over a street sign.

The Decision-Tree Algorithm for Any Character

When you encounter an unknown chinese radical candidate inside a character, run through these steps in order:

  1. Is the character a single component or a compound? If it cannot be split into smaller meaningful parts (like 山, 火, or 田), the character itself is the radical. You are done.
  2. Identify the structure type. Determine whether the compound is left-right, top-bottom, enclosing, or three-part. This tells you which spatial zones to examine.
  3. Check the expected radical position. Apply the position rules: left side for left-right characters, top for top-bottom characters, outer frame for enclosing characters. Locate the component sitting in that default slot.
  4. Recognize variant forms. If the component in the expected position looks unfamiliar, check whether it is a compressed or abbreviated version of a known radical (e.g., 氵 for 水, 忄 for 心).
  5. Test for semantic meaning. Ask yourself: does this component relate logically to what the character means? If the character means "river" and the left component is the water radical, you have a match.
  6. Verify against the phonetic component. Confirm that the other component provides a sound hint rather than a meaning hint. If it echoes the character's pronunciation, your radical identification is correct.

This six-step sequence handles the vast majority of characters you will encounter. It works because it mirrors the logic behind how radicals chinese dictionaries have used for centuries: structure first, position second, meaning confirmation last. You do not need to have memorized all chinese radicals beforehand. The algorithm guides you to the answer through elimination.

When position rules and semantic logic conflict, meaning wins. The component that carries the semantic connection to the character's definition is the radical, regardless of where it sits.

Handling Ambiguous and Rule-Breaking Characters

Not every character cooperates with the algorithm on the first pass. Some present two components that both seem to carry meaning. Others place the radical in an unexpected position. A few have disputed assignments that differ between dictionaries.

Consider 闻 (wen, to hear). Its enclosing component is 门 (door), and its interior component is 耳 (ear). Both relate to meaning in some way, but the radical for 闻 is 耳, not 门. Why? Because "ear" connects more directly to the act of hearing than "door" does. Dictionary editors historically resolved these ambiguities by asking which component has the stronger semantic link to the character's core meaning. That principle, semantic relevance over positional convention, is your tiebreaker.

Another tricky case: 到 (dao, to arrive). The left component 至 actually means "to arrive," which is the character's own meaning. Yet the radical is 刂 (knife) on the right. This happens because radical assignment is ultimately an editorial choice for dictionary indexing, and sometimes that choice prioritizes organizational convenience over pure semantic logic. Characters like 到 remind you that no rules for radicals list is perfectly consistent. The system is workable, not flawless.

A few more characters that break standard expectations:

  • 功 (gong, achievement) - The radical is 力 (power) on the right, not 工 (work) on the left, even though "work" seems semantically relevant.
  • 颜 (yan, face/color) - The radical is 页 (page/head) on the right, breaking the left-side default for left-right compounds.
  • 问 (wen, to ask) - The radical is 口 (mouth) inside the enclosure, not 门 (door) on the outside, because asking involves the mouth.

These exceptions are not random. They follow the same underlying principle: the component with the strongest meaning connection gets radical status. When you consult a radical list or list of radicals in a dictionary's front matter, you will often find notes explaining these edge cases. Over time, the exceptions become familiar landmarks rather than obstacles.

The decision-tree gives you a systematic path from unknown character to identified radical. But identifying the radical is only half the practical payoff. The real reward comes when you use that identification to actually look the character up, whether in a paper dictionary organized by radical index or a digital app that lets you search by component.

Step 6 Use Radicals to Look Up Characters in Dictionaries

Identifying a radical is satisfying on its own, but the practical payoff arrives when you use that knowledge to find the character in a dictionary. The lookup process differs significantly depending on whether you are flipping through a paper chinese dictionary with radicals or tapping through a digital app. Both paths start from the same place: the radical you just identified.

Traditional Paper Dictionary Radical Lookup

Paper dictionaries organized by radical follow a system that has remained largely unchanged since the Kangxi era. Every mandarin radical dictionary places a radical index in its front pages, and navigating it requires a specific sequence of steps.

Here is the process for a standard chinese character lookup by radical:

  1. Count the strokes in the radical. Determine how many strokes your identified radical contains. For example, 氵 (water) has three strokes, and 木 (wood) has four.
  2. Find the radical in the radical index. The index groups radicals by stroke count. Flip to the section matching your number and locate your radical. Next to it, you will find a page reference pointing to the section where all characters sharing that radical are listed.
  3. Count the remaining strokes in the character. Subtract the radical's strokes from the total. For 样 (yang, appearance), the radical 木 accounts for four strokes, leaving six remaining strokes in the right component 羊... wait, that is actually the component 样's right side. You count only the non-radical portion.
  4. Locate the character under the correct stroke count. Within the radical's section, characters are sorted by how many additional strokes they contain. Find the subsection matching your count and scan for the character.
  5. Follow the page reference. The entry will direct you to the full dictionary page with pronunciation, meaning, and usage examples.

This method works reliably, but it demands accurate stroke counting and correct radical identification upfront. A wrong radical sends you to the wrong section entirely, which is why the decision-tree method from the previous step matters so much.

Digital Tools and Radical-Based Search Methods

Modern apps and websites have transformed chinese character lookup from a multi-minute page-flipping exercise into something nearly instant. Digital tools handle the chinese dictionary radical search differently because they are not bound by the physical constraints of printed pages. Instead of forcing you through a single lookup path, they offer multiple entry points.

  • Radical-based component search - Apps like Pleco and websites like MDBG let you select a radical from a visual grid, then browse all characters containing it. This mirrors the paper method but eliminates stroke counting errors.
  • Handwriting input - When you can see the character but cannot identify its radical, you can draw it directly on a touchscreen. This is the fastest chinese character finder method for characters spotted in the physical world. Google Translate and most smartphone Chinese keyboards support this.
  • OCR (optical character recognition) - Point your phone camera at printed text and let the app identify characters automatically. This bypasses radical identification entirely for printed sources.
  • Component decomposition search - Some tools let you type in any component you recognize, not just the official radical. If you spot 口 and 天 inside a character, you can search by both components simultaneously to narrow results.
  • Wildcard and contextual search - If you know one character in a two-character word, you can search with a wildcard for the unknown one, letting frequency-sorted results guide you to the answer.

The key difference between paper and digital lookup is flexibility. A paper chinese radical dictionary locks you into one path: correct radical, correct stroke count, or failure. Digital tools give you fallback options. If your radical guess is wrong, you can try handwriting input or draw chinese character lookup instead. If handwriting fails, OCR might catch it. This layered approach means radical identification remains your fastest route, but it is no longer your only route.

Even with all these tools available, the speed advantage of knowing the radical first is real. Learners who can identify the radical and go straight to a component search consistently find characters faster than those who rely on drawing alone, especially for characters with many strokes where handwriting recognition becomes less forgiving. The radical remains your most reliable anchor, and the tools simply make acting on that knowledge easier.

Of course, speed only matters if your identification is correct. Certain recurring mistakes can send you down the wrong path entirely, wasting the time these tools are designed to save.

Step 7 Avoid Common Mistakes and Confirm Your Answer

The method works, but only if you sidestep a handful of traps that catch learners at every level. These mistakes are predictable, which means they are also preventable. Knowing what are radicals in chinese is one thing. Correctly picking them out under pressure, especially in characters you have never seen, requires awareness of where your instincts will mislead you.

Mistakes That Trip Up Most Learners

  • Confusing decorative strokes with radical components. Some strokes exist purely for structural balance or historical convention. The dot in 玉 (jade) distinguishes it from 王 (king), but it is not a separate component. Tip: if a stroke cannot stand alone or combine with others to form a recognized radical from a chinese radicals list, it is likely a distinguishing mark rather than a meaningful part.
  • Assuming the more complex component is the radical. Learners often gravitate toward the busier-looking half of a character, thinking complexity equals importance. In reality, radicals are frequently the simpler piece. In 请 (to invite), the radical is the compact 讠 on the left, not the more elaborate 青 on the right. Tip: test for meaning connection, not visual weight.
  • Misidentifying the radical side in symmetrical characters. Characters like 林 (forest) have two identical components side by side. When both halves look the same, the radical is typically the left instance of the repeated component (木 in this case). Tip: default to the left-side rule even when both sides mirror each other.
  • Failing to recognize variant forms. This remains the most common stumbling block. Seeing 忄 and not connecting it to 心, or spotting 灬 without thinking of 火, breaks the entire identification chain. Tip: drill the eight to ten highest-frequency variant pairs from the transformation table until recognition becomes automatic. A downloadable list of chinese radicals pdf or flashcard set focused on variant forms accelerates this process significantly.

Each of these errors shares a root cause: relying on visual intuition instead of running the systematic method. The decision-tree exists precisely to override gut reactions that lead you astray. When in doubt, restart the sequence from step one rather than guessing.

Quick-Reference Summary of the Complete Method

You now have a full chinese radical list of techniques spanning seven steps. Here is the entire process compressed into a single reference you can return to whenever you face an unfamiliar character:

Determine if the character is a single component or compound. If compound, identify the structure type (left-right, top-bottom, or enclosing). Check the expected radical position for that structure. Recognize any variant forms in that position. Test the candidate for semantic meaning connection. Verify that the remaining component serves a phonetic role. If meaning and position conflict, trust meaning.

That sequence, applied consistently, handles the vast majority of characters you will encounter in any chinese characters radicals list or real-world text. Frequently Asked Questions About Finding Chinese Radicals

1. What is the fastest way to find the radical of a Chinese character?

The fastest method is a three-part visual scan: first identify whether the character is a single component or compound, then check the structure type (left-right, top-bottom, or enclosing), and finally look at the expected radical position for that layout. In left-right characters, the radical is almost always on the left. In top-bottom characters, check the top first. In enclosing characters, the outer frame is usually the radical. This approach narrows your search to one specific zone within seconds.

2. How many radicals are there in Chinese and do I need to memorize all of them?

The traditional Kangxi system uses 214 radicals, while some modern dictionaries trim the count to around 201. You do not need to memorize all of them before you start identifying radicals. Focus on learning the 40-50 most frequently occurring radicals and their variant forms first. These high-frequency radicals appear in the majority of everyday characters, and the decision-tree method lets you deduce unfamiliar radicals through structure and meaning analysis rather than pure recall.

3. Why do some Chinese radicals look different inside a character than when they stand alone?

Radicals change shape when squeezed into specific positions within compound characters. The left slot is narrow, so radicals compress horizontally. For example, water (水) becomes three dots (氵), person (人) becomes a single vertical stroke with a tick (亻), and heart (心) becomes three vertical strokes (忄). Bottom-position radicals also transform, like fire (火) flattening into four dots (灬). These changes follow consistent position-based rules and affect roughly a dozen high-frequency radicals that appear in thousands of characters.

4. How do I tell the difference between the radical and the phonetic component?

In phono-semantic compounds, which make up about 80% of Chinese characters, the radical provides a meaning clue while the phonetic component hints at pronunciation. To distinguish them, ask two questions: which component relates to what the character means, and which component sounds like the character itself? For example, in 河 (he, river), the left component 氵 connects to water (meaning), while the right component 可 (ke/he) echoes the pronunciation. The meaning-bearing component is always the radical.

5. What should I do when a character seems to have two possible radicals?

When two components both appear to carry meaning, apply the semantic relevance tiebreaker: the component with the stronger, more direct connection to the character's core definition is the radical. For instance, in 闻 (to hear), both 门 (door) and 耳 (ear) relate to meaning in some way, but 耳 connects more directly to hearing, making it the radical. If you are still unsure, consult a digital dictionary with component search, which lets you try either component and quickly confirm the correct assignment.
